Development Services Committee November 17, 2021 Attendees Present: Mayor Boudreau Council Members: Beaton, Brocksmith, Carias, Hudson, Molenaar, and Morales Staff Members: Development Services – Phillips, Lowell; Mayor’s Office – Donovan 1. Approval of October 20, 2021 minutes. 2. BERK Housing Work Plan Brief: Kevin Ramsey from BERK Associates provided an all-inclusive review of the Housing Work Plans from 2017 through present. The foundational document for this discussion was the 2016 Comprehensive Plan Housing Element followed by a cause and affect rationale of Council adopted legislation on meeting those goals and objectives. A spirited discussion ensued on how to increase the quantity of Affordable Housing and a desire to affect the construction rate, diversity of, and increase efficiency. The Council discussed and desired a briefing on net versus gross land use methodology at the next DS Committee meeting which could lead to a feasibility study on the topic. Additionally, Council desired to further discuss the 2016 Housing Elements Objectives, Goals and Policies. Finally, the Council to further define the term: Affordable. Terms utilized were: In Program, Market Rate, Subsidized, Income Restricted, Attainable Housing and Work Force Housing…no consensus or decision was made. 3. Community Action Update: Eviction Protection: Kathleen Morton and Melissa Self provided a brief on Eviction Protection to City Council. A brief Q&A session followed. 4. Fully Contained Cities Brief: Principal Planner Rebecca Lowell provided a thorough brief on the topic to include a range of definitions and the Skagit County’s plan to complete an EIS. 5. Shoreline Master Plan Update: Principal Planner Rebecca Lowell provided an SMP update. Planning Commission voted 5-0, recommended the topic be forwarded to City Council for their consideration and approval. 6. Misc. Code Amendments: Principal Planner Rebecca Lowell provided an overview of misc. code amendments that included: Shoreline Master Plan and small portions of the housing code. Meeting adjourned at 810 PM.
